awsps is a shell tool for easily switching and mangaing AWS profiles for AWS CLI.
- Node.js installed
- AWS Credentials file in your home directory (run
aws configureusing AWS CLI)
Supported Platforms (Tested)
- Windows 10
- MacOS High Sierra
npm install -g awsps: Installs awsps
awsps configure: Configures the necessary settings to use awsps
- Restart your shell (first time setup only)
- You are now set up to use awsps!
Setting up awsps for use
configure command will configure your system to use awsps. You will be required to restart your shell after the configuration is complete.
Adding an AWS Profile
add command will take you through an input prompt to create a new profile. You will need your accessKeyId and secretKey for this.
Selecting an AWS Profile for Usage
awsps use [profileName]
use command will allow you to select an available AWS Profile to use. You can also skip the prompt by inputting a profile name that you know exists.
Listing available AWS Profiles
list command shows you the AWS profiles you have available to you. It'll mark the profile you are currently using with "<--".
Show Current Profile
current command will show you the AWS profile you're currently using for AWS CLI.
uninstall command will remove any configuration from awsps.